Figure: Load Demand Swapping example
The system is shown in previous figure. The InteliMains controller assumes the role of master in
priority swapping and swaps engine priority based on user defined power bands. There are 4 available
customizable power bands. The power band #5 is fixed – all available gen-set in power gen-set are
running.
Power bands are changed up if:
(Nominal power of all gen-sets in a particular band - Total generated power by gen-sets in power
management) < Reserve for start
or down if:
(Nominal power of all gen-sets in next lower band - Total generated power by gen-sets in power
management) > Reserve for stop
The site contains 3 gen-sets, G1 is 200kW, G2 is 500kW and G3 is 1000kW. The reserve for start is
adjusted to 50kW and for stop to 70kW. Following table describes available power bands:
